The Inn show.

I did it! It wasn't by myself; it was with the entire cast and crew, but I did it and loved it! 

An Evening in Canterbury was the name of the show. The director took 4 of Geoffrey Chaucer's tales and edited them for time purposes. The 4 tales came from the Knight, the Wife of Bath, the Pardoner and the Miller.  The actors pantomimed the tales on stage while the storytellers orated the tales in the house.

My role was Innkeeper's Wife and I was to improv with the audience and the other cast members while they enjoyed their meal. It was so exhilarating and, like I told a friend, it was a giant ball of fun-stress. I can't wait for more...
